OFFICE OF THE SECRETARY TO THE GOVERNMENT OF THE FEDERATION MERIT AWARD CEREMONY 2018

By admin on June 21, 2019

The Office of the Secretary to the Government of the Federation (OSGF) held its Maiden Merit Awards Ceremony on the 18th of December, 2018, at Shehu Musa Ya’Adua Center. This event is part of the effort to recognize and reward Officers with exceptional performance on their jobs. The merit award was for the immediate staff of OSGF, and all Agencies under its supervision.

A total number of sixty-one (61) awards were given out to the awardees in five major categories of Long Service Award, Meritorious Service Award, Overall
Outstanding Officer Award, Outstanding Senior Staff and Outstanding Junior Staff Awards.

The SGF in his remarks charged all the awardees to continue their good works and even perform better in their Offices as they are contributing positively to nation building. He further directed that the award ceremony must be held annually.
